Staying on Track: How Ultra-Athlete Alvaro Nuñez Alfaro Achieves His Fitness Goals Despite a Busy Schedule
It’s a common phenomenon: by January 9, around a third of people who set New Year’s resolutions have already abandoned their goals. However, some individuals, like ultra-athlete and adventurer Alvaro Nuñez Alfaro, manage to not only stick to their fitness goals but also excel in their pursuits, despite having demanding work schedules. As the CEO and founder of the real estate company Super Luxury Group, Alvaro remains committed to his fitness regimen, even with the pressures of big money deals and ever-changing deadlines. When it comes to maintaining a self-improvement plan, Alvaro emphasizes the importance of “clearing space” and making small, consistent decisions.
Alvaro’s expertise in pushing through comfort zones is rooted in his impressive achievements, including completing seven marathons on seven continents in seven days. While following in his footsteps may seem daunting, Alvaro believes that progress should be accessible to everyone. “You don’t need more motivation, you need fewer promises and stronger standards,” he advises. “Focus on today, and let your identity be built through small, daily decisions.” By concentrating on the present and starting with small, achievable goals, individuals can develop long-term habits and build confidence, ultimately leading to more ambitious pursuits.
The Power of Small Daily Habits
Alvaro’s approach to fitness and self-improvement is centered around simplicity and consistency. “Simplicity wins when applied consistently,” he notes. “Sleep more, walk daily, lift something heavy a few times a week, and drink more water.” By incorporating these small habits into daily life, individuals can experience significant improvements in their overall well-being and fitness levels. Alvaro also highlights the interconnectedness of work and exercise, stating that “they fuel each other.” He believes that training enhances mental clarity, regulates stress, and improves decision-making, while business pressures build resilience that can be applied to sports and other areas of life.
Alvaro’s own experiences demonstrate the effectiveness of his approach. Despite having no background in professional cycling, he committed to the Race Across America, one of the most challenging endurance events in the world. Through dedication and perseverance, he rebuilt his identity, learned a new sport, and developed the mental resilience to endure prolonged suffering. While not everyone may aspire to become an ultra-endurance athlete, Alvaro’s story serves as a testament to the transformative power of discipline and determination.

Leading by Example: Inspiring Others to Prioritize Fitness
As a leader, Alvaro sets a powerful example for his teams by prioritizing his own fitness and well-being. By protecting time for training, recovery, and mental clarity, he sends a clear message that health is essential for high performance. This mindset has spread throughout his teams, with colleagues beginning to prioritize their own health and fitness. “Once someone experiences how much sharper they are physically and mentally, there’s no going back,” Alvaro observes. “Health becomes part of the culture, not a side project.”
For those who may have already abandoned their New Year’s resolutions or are struggling to stay on track, Alvaro offers a message of encouragement. “You don’t need extraordinary talent to change your life – you need consistency,” he emphasizes. “Health, fulfillment, and impact are built quietly, one disciplined day at a time.” By embracing this mindset and starting with small, achievable goals, individuals can make lasting changes and achieve their fitness goals, regardless of their schedule or circumstances.
